In today’s episode of the Modern Divorce Podcast, host Billie Tarascio talks with Modern Law attorney Hannah Bustos who opens up about her victim advocacy work in Mississippi and how it still influences her work in family law. The conversation also covers her personal experience with divorce and why she takes a special interest in building strong relationships with her clients.

  • Hannah Bustos’ Background: Hanna shares her story of growing up in Arizona, attending the University of Mississippi, and immersing herself in the local culture and advocacy scene. She talks about the influences that led her to pursue a career in law.
  • Experience with the Innocence Project: Hannah describes her work with the Innocence Project in Mississippi, helping to review cases of wrongful conviction and advocate for post-conviction relief. She highlights the impact of this experience on her legal perspective.
  • Transition to Family Law: Hannah explains why her parents' divorce guided her towards a career in family law. She emphasizes the importance of providing compassionate and supportive legal assistance to families in transition.
  • Building Client Relationships: Divorce is deeply personal and gut wrenching. Billie and Hannah discuss why trust and rapport with clients, particularly as they experience high-stress and emotional situations like divorce and custody battles is key.
